Handover from Dario to Lysette ahead of the sync: Fieldlark's offline mode now queues survey submissions locally and replays them on reconnect. Conflict resolution favors the newest timestamp; edge cases are listed in the tracker. The encrypted sync keystore needs re-initializing on two tablets, which requires the phrase shown below.

unlock words, bawef-kahap: sorax-sorir-quenys-aldok

# InkLedger Environments

InkLedger, our PDF invoice renderer, runs in three environments: dev, staging, and production. Each environment has its own font cache, template bucket, and render queue. New team members should verify staging parity before promoting any template change. Please read each setting carefully before editing anything. The staging environment currently uses the following configuration values.

deployment values, yadup-tajof:
oliath:
  log_level: debug
  metrics_host: metrics.oliath.zemvarlabs.internal
  pool_size: 4

**Ticket: Config drift on Lanternbooth kiosk watchdog**

Plugin authors have reported that the Lanternbooth watchdog restarts their panels inconsistently across venues. Investigation shows several kiosks drifted from the baseline after a manual hotfix in the Dovemere pilot; heartbeat intervals and restart thresholds no longer match what the plugin SDK documents. Until we re-provision the fleet, treat the baseline below as authoritative and code your plugins against it. The canonical watchdog settings are as follows.

config for kajeg-kahog:
WENIX_LOG_LEVEL=debug
WENIX_METRICS_HOST=metrics.wenix.qirvansys.corp
WENIX_POOL_SIZE=4

Ticket: SQL lint rule falsely flags valid CTEs in Harborline repos.

Steps to reproduce: create a migration file with a multi-level CTE, run the lint stage locally, and observe rule SQL-014 reporting an unreachable alias. Expected: no violation. To reproduce against the shared lint service, send the file to the check endpoint using the bearer token below.

session JWT of fajof-bahop = eyJhbGciOiJIUzI1NiIsInR5cCI6IkpXVCJ9.eyJzdWIiOiIqgHoPSIn0.DAyxzh8y